Behind-the-scenes moments at the 2026 Golden Globes

The 2026 Golden Globe Awards ceremony at the Beverly Hilton offered a mix of glamour and camaraderie among stars, with several off-camera interactions capturing the event's lively atmosphere. From celebrity table chats to spontaneous dances, attendees shared untelevised highlights during the three-hour-and-15-minute show. Host Nikki Glaser's monologue landed well with the crowd, though not every segment did.

The Golden Globe Awards on Sunday night at the Beverly Hilton's International Ballroom buzzed with energy beyond the televised broadcast. Comedian Kevin Hart exemplified good humor by assisting his wife, Eniko Hart, with the train of her beaded gown as they exited, enduring jokes throughout the evening.

At one lively table, Keri Russell, Matthew Rhys, Claire Danes, and writer Daniel Pearle from 'The Beast in Me' enjoyed animated conversations. Russell waved enthusiastically to friends, while Brett Goldstein chatted with Rhys from a nearby seat. Emma Stone and Jacob Elordi also stopped by to speak with the group.

Another cluster included HBO Max executive Sarah Aubrey alongside producers John Wells and R. Scott Gemmill of 'The Pitt,' and creators Lucia Aniello, Paul W. Downs, and Jen Statsky of 'Hacks.' The table erupted in a fist bump when Noah Wyle won for actor in a TV drama, and cheers followed Jean Smart's victory for TV comedy actress. Wells and Gemmill later navigated the crowd to accept the best drama series trophy.

Teyana Taylor channeled her choreography background by dancing down the wings after 'One Battle After Another' claimed the first award of the night for film supporting actress in a comedy.

Presenters passed the time with music: Queen Latifah grooved to Chic's 'Good Times,' and Colman Domingo swayed to Kool & the Gang's 'Hollywood Swinging.' Ayo Edebiri formed a heart sign toward the audience while awaiting her turn with a pregnant Hailee Steinfeld. Commercial breaks saw Bill Maher greeting Mel Robbins, and Judd Apatow connecting with Brett Goldstein.

Sarah Snook, Elle Fanning, and NBCUniversal's Pearlena Igbokwe applauded Amy Poehler's best podcast win. Mike White rose for Erin Doherty's 'Adolescence' triumph, while Adam Sandler and Dwayne Johnson clapped for Wagner Moura's 'The Secret Agent' award. Ted Sarandos, Nicole Avant, and Guillermo del Toro stood for 'Kpop Demon Hunters'' successes in original song 'Golden' and animated film.

Nikki Glaser's opening monologue struck a balance—not too tame, yet not vicious—winning over the room. However, a segment featuring UFC fighters on stage and banter from 'Heated Rivalry' actors Connor Storrie and Hudson Williams fell flat with the audience.
